Product Overview
The Hamilton Conductivity Standard 147 µS/cm, Basic Line (Part No. 238985) is a premium water-based, NIST traceable conductivity calibration solution specifically designed for accurate calibration and verification of conductivity meters, conductivity sensors, and analytical instruments.
Manufactured to stringent quality standards, this ready-to-use calibration solution provides reliable and repeatable conductivity measurements, making it ideal for laboratories, water treatment facilities, environmental monitoring, pharmaceutical industries, educational institutions, and industrial quality control applications.
The Basic Line series offers an economical yet highly accurate calibration solution with excellent stability for routine laboratory and field calibration work.

Technical Specifications
| Specification | Details |
|---|---|
| Brand | Hamilton |
| Product Type | Conductivity Standard |
| Product Series | Basic Line |
| Part Number | 238985 |
| Conductivity Value | 147 µS/cm @ 25°C |
| Volume | 500 mL |
| Base | Water Based |
| Traceability | NIST Traceable |
| Physical Form | Clear Liquid |
| Bottle Type | HDPE Easy-Pour Bottle |
| Temperature Reference | 25°C |
| Ready to Use | Yes |
| Application | Calibration of Conductivity Meters & Sensors |

Storage Instructions
- Store in the original tightly closed bottle.
- Keep in a cool, clean, and dry location.
- Protect from direct sunlight and excessive heat.
- Avoid contamination during use.
- Do not return unused solution to the original bottle.
- Use clean containers when dispensing the solution.
